n8njip Posted August 3, 2010 Share Posted August 3, 2010 (edited) Here's the deal. My wifes from Thailand. We married in the USA. I'm about to send out the I130, I485, and the other support forms. On all the paperwork I've done for I-485 and all the related documents, I used my wife's tambon for her city/village/town of birth. I was looking at our Marriage certificate (USA) and the Town clerk put her down her Amphoe. Should I use the Amphoe on all the related documents to match the marriage certificate, or will it not really be an issue if I just leave it the way I have it using the tambon. Her birth certificate lists tambon, amphoe, changwat. Edited August 3, 2010 by n8njip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
fredlaw Posted August 3, 2010 Share Posted August 3, 2010 list it as what is on the birth cert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
